Holcim - August 2013


Turnover declined by 5.1 per cent to CHF9649m, or by 6.9 per cent in euro terms to €7847m. The running EBITDA was 3.4 per cent lower at CHF1819m (€1480m -5.3 per cent). The trading profit eased by 3.3 per cent to CHF1046m (€851m), while the net attributable profit was again improved and rose by 47.4 per cent to CHF571m (€468m). Net debt at the end of June was 9.9 per cent lower than a year earlier at CHF10,958m (€8898m) to give a gearing of 57.1 per cent, compared with 60.9 per cent a year earlier. Capital investment in the six months virtually trebled to CHF1593 (€1295m), with maintenance capital expenditure more than trebling to CHF790m (€642m). For the full year, capital expenditure in the existing business is expected to amount to around CHF2400m.
